The Role of SEO Specialists in Digital Marketing

The Role of SEO Specialists in Digital Marketing

Search Engine Optimization (SEO) has become a crucial aspect of digital marketing strategies in today’s online landscape. SEO specialists play a vital role in helping businesses improve their online visibility and reach their target audience effectively.

SEO specialists are experts in optimizing websites to rank higher on search engine results pages (SERPs). By employing various techniques such as keyword research, on-page optimization, link building, and content creation, they help websites attract organic traffic and improve their search engine rankings.

One of the key responsibilities of an SEO specialist is to stay up-to-date with the latest trends and algorithms in search engine technology. This requires continuous learning and adaptation to ensure that websites remain competitive in the ever-evolving digital landscape.

SEO specialists also work closely with other digital marketing professionals, such as content creators, web developers, and social media managers, to create integrated marketing campaigns that drive traffic and conversions for businesses.

Ultimately, the role of an SEO specialist is to enhance a website’s visibility, increase organic traffic, and improve overall user experience. By implementing effective SEO strategies, businesses can establish a strong online presence and connect with their target audience more effectively.

Is SEO a IT job?

The question of whether SEO is an IT job is a common one in the digital marketing realm. While SEO does involve technical aspects related to websites and online platforms, it is not necessarily classified as a traditional IT job. SEO specialists primarily focus on optimizing websites for search engines to improve visibility and organic traffic. While some technical knowledge is required in areas such as website structure, coding, and analytics, SEO specialists also need expertise in content creation, keyword research, and digital marketing strategies. Therefore, while there are overlaps with IT skills, SEO is more aligned with digital marketing than pure IT roles.

What is SEO job salary?

When considering the job salary of SEO specialists, it is important to note that compensation can vary based on factors such as experience, expertise, location, and the size of the company. In general, entry-level SEO specialists may start at a lower salary range, while those with advanced skills and years of experience can command higher salaries. According to industry reports, the average salary for SEO specialists in the UK ranges from £20,000 to £40,000 per year, with opportunities for growth and advancement as one gains more experience in the field. It is advisable for aspiring SEO specialists to research industry standards and negotiate their salaries based on their qualifications and market demand.
